Package: libcgi-fast-perl Version: 5.10.1-9 Now that CGI/Fast.pm is in the core directory again, we need to ensure that future upgrades to 5.10.2 or 5.12.0 will force upgrading libcgi-fast-perl too.
I suppose we need to use something like Package: libcgi-fast-perl Depends: perl (>= ${source:Version}), perl (<< 5.10.2~) or better calculate a substvar for the next version in debian/rules like we do for ${Upstream-Version}.
